Notice of Election – Community Councils 2025-2029

The Notice of Election for Community Councils has been published today, inviting anyone interested in representing their local community to submit their nomination within the next five weeks. 

There are 18 Community Council areas across Shetland.  The nomination period is now open today for anyone to represent their local community council area for the four year period from 2025 to 2029.   

Anyone who wishes to stand as a Community Councillor must be aged 16 or over, and be on the electoral register for the area they wish to represent.   They should be able to commit to attending Community Council meetings every four to six weeks, have an interest in local topics and be enthusiastic about representing the views of their local community. 

Nomination papers are now available on the Council website and must be completed and returned by 4pm on Thursday 16 October 2025

After this date, where there are more nominations than places available in any community council area, a postal ballot will take place.  Details will then be sent to electors in these areas from Friday 31 October, with polling completed by 5pm on Thursday 20 November. 

Electors and their proxies who wish to have their postal ballot paper sent to a different address must apply to the Electoral Registration Officer by 5pm on Wednesday 22 October 2025.  The Electoral Registration Office can be contacted on 01595 745700 or ero@shetland.gov.uk 

Ian Walterson, Chair of the Association of Shetland Community Councils, and Chair of Sandness and Walls Community Council, said: “Community councillors across Shetland do an important job on a wide range of issues, from representing local views and concerns, to improving local amenities and providing financial support to local groups and projects.   

“You don’t need to have any previous experience or qualifications – just a keen interest in community life and a desire to make your area better.   We’d urge folk to consider putting themselves forward to stand for their local community council and to do their bit to help drive positive change.”
